Response was the first virtual production and production capture-based filmmaking. Take a look into how the art department, Virtual Art Department, VFX Team collaborated with the production team to create a workflow that was efficient for the film
Just Just production collaborated with Red Robin Films’ co-directors, Kieran Lowley and Isobel Drane, together with Shahidul Khan collaborated with Sony Professional to create a tense, poignant film, set in the vast emptiness of space. And it all happened within the Sony Digital Media Production Centre Europe (DMPCE) at Pinewood Studios UK, using Sony’s virtual production solutions, including the new VERONA Crystal LED and the BURANO and VENICE 2 cinema cameras.
